A Respiratory Therapist (RT) is responsible for assessing patients with respiratory disorders, conducting diagnostic tests, developing treatment plans, and administering respiratory therapy. They operate medical devices, monitor patient responses, and provide emergency care when needed. RTs work closely with healthcare teams to manage respiratory conditions, improve lung function, and enhance patient well-being. They also educate patients about respiratory health and disease prevention.
